I'd love to believe this - except the formulas being used ignore the following groups, each of which is larger now than they have been in decades:

1) those who have run out of benefits and are no longer reporting to the state;
2) Those who have given up looking for work, for various reasons;
3) those who have just come into the work force ( from out of school, etc.) and are looking, but don't qualify for unemployment so the office is unaware of them;
4) those looking for work, but not fitting the description of 'worker' ( i.e. under-aged, unqualified, immigrant, day-laborer, self-employed, etc.);
5) workers in 'commission-only' industries ( Realtors, insurance, independent contractors, etc.), as they generally do not qualify for unemployment.
